Head-to-Head: A Record That Cannot Be Ignored
The numbers from the last six meetings are stark. LA Galaxy have not won a single match against St. Louis City in that run — zero wins, four draws, and two defeats. The two losses have come at scorelines of 0-3 and 1-2, while even the draws have carried their own drama, with back-to-back 3-3 results — one in 2024, one in 2025 — suggesting that Galaxy matches against this opponent are rarely low-key affairs.
What's particularly notable is the directional shift in that record. The 2024 and 2025 meetings demonstrate that St. Louis City haven't merely been competitive against the Galaxy — they've been genuinely dominant at times. A 3-0 result in 2025 stands as the sharpest indicator of that gap on certain occasions. For Galaxy supporters, the pattern is uncomfortable; for St. Louis, it represents a genuine psychological edge coming into this game.
